Features
Robot mops and vacuums require regular maintenance to keep them in good working order. This includes wiping sensors for better navigation, washing and emptying the tank of water, and taking and changing mop pads. Some robotic cleaners and mops need to be reset occasionally and may require new filters, brushes and nozzles. These tasks can be expensive and take more time than sweeping your floors manually.
Many robot vacuums and mop combo units have features that make upkeep easier, saving you time and hassle. Some units have self-emptying bins that return to the base automatically when they are full. They only need to be emptied every 30 days. Some docks are multi-functional and can charge the battery and empty the bin and clean the mop pads. They also refill the water tank and dispose of the dirty mopping liquid.
Other helpful features include navigation technology, obstacle sensors, and strong suction power. Some mop heads have an app that lets you manage them remotely and also create cleaning schedules. You can also make use of a map to mark rooms and divide them. You can also create areas that are not mopped for carpets. You can alter suction power.
If your home is carpeted pick a system that is able to detect and lift them to avoid flooding the carpet. Also, make sure that the mopping pad is lifted a few millimeters higher than carpeting to prevent it from becoming wet and needing to be cleaned.

Easy of Use
A robot vacuum and mops could be a great way to keep your floors clean of dirt, dust and other particles. Look for a model with an energy source that can last for a long time and that is compatible with your floor. You will also want to look at how easy it is to install and maintain. Certain models require more maintenance than other, but choosing the right model will simplify cleaning and speed up the process.
The best robot mops have smart mapping technology that enables them to create digital maps of rooms and to learn the location of objects like cords or chair legs. The robots then make use of this information to avoid or slow down around those objects. They can also add thresholds to their digital map to remind them to be more cautious.
Most robot mops have a small tank that houses the cleaning solution and water. This makes it easy to refill the mop and start another cleaning session, and some models can even wash and dry the pads automatically. The best self-emptying robot mops empty into their base and need to be cleaned every 30 days or more.
Many robot cleaners, mops and other devices have an app that can help you monitor the progress of cleaning, schedule tasks and check which cleaning modes are active. Some can even accept voice commands for additional convenience.
Even though most robotic cleaners are designed to be simple to use, they still require some maintenance in order to run smoothly. This involves charging the robot, and cleaning or replacing the pads. It also involves removing and cleaning any dirt that has accumulated on the filter or brush roll. These areas should be maintained regularly to stop the growth of bacteria.
It is recommended to clean the sensors on a regular basis particularly after a long amount of time. This won't affect your robot's performance however it will aid in ensuring that it's working correctly and prevent any issues from occurring.
